Question

3.2 + 4 equal X + 2 + 4

To solve the equation \( 3.2 + 4 = X + 2 + 4 \), we first simplify both sides.

Starting with the left side:

\[
3.2 + 4 = 7.2
\]

Now, simplify the right side:

\[
X + 2 + 4 = X + 6
\]

Now the equation is:

\[
7.2 = X + 6
\]

Next, we can isolate \( X \) by subtracting 6 from both sides:

\[
7.2 - 6 = X
\]

\[
X = 1.2
\]

Thus, the solution is:

\[
X = 1.2
\]
